Abstract

Crystals of yttrium aluminium garnet (YAG) emit a broad luminescent band peaking at 270 nm under X-irradiation at 4K. Exploitation of the magneto-optical properties of this emission makes possible measurement of EPR spectra of an excited state of the emitting centres. It is suggested that at least three different centres are responsible for the 270 nm emission and the relevance of the results to rare earth-doped YAG phosphors is discussed.
